#4d6310 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4d6310 is composed of 30.2% red, 38.8%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 22.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 83.8%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 75.9 degrees, a saturation of 72.2% and a lightness of 22.5%. #4d6310 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ac620 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#4d6310 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4d6310 has RGB values of R:77, G:99,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.22, M:0, Y:0.84,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 5071632.
